    The HX800 turned in a respectable contrast ratio of 2,814:1, as measured by our CS-200 Chroma Meter darkroom after a basic calibration. That number is slightly higher than what we saw of the Bravia KDL-52NX800, although this model comes slightly deeper blacks (0.09 cd/m2) than the HX800 (0.12 cd/m2). Samples from grayscale LCD display level diagnostic software showed no signs of paint or saturation, and the colors were very accurate.

    The kit uses an average of 171 watts, while displaying high-definition content from a Blu-ray player. This is slightly less than the 55-inch CCFL-based LN55C650 Samsung, but considerably more than the same size LED-backlit 55UX600U Toshiba, which an average of only 90 watts in our tests went. Based on the 2009 national average cost of 11.55 cents per kWh and assuming five hours per day using the HX800 will add about 10 cents a day (or $ 3 per month) to your energy bill.

    Performance

    When it comes to image quality and overall performance, LN55C650 shines. After performing our fundamental darkroom calibration using patterns from the DisplayMate HDTV setup script, the panel returned an excellent 11,915:1 contrast ratio, one of the highest we’ve seen on a HDTV. The reading of 0.03 cd/m2 black level is more in line with what I would expect from the plasma, which usually exhibits superior black-level performance. In fact, the black level measurement LN55C650 is similar to that of the Panasonic TC-P50G25 plasma. High contrast ratio and deep blacks are only part of the picture, however, colors were bright and spot-on accurate, and grayscale performance was top-notch.

    The LN55C650 treated each HQV high-definition and standard definition video quality tests without noise reduction and anti-fading options enabled. During testing, I enjoyed the very graphic Repo Men on Blu-ray; picture was incredibly sharp detail and deep blacks gave the colors perfect degree of pop. Results were similar using our satellite TV signal, both HD and SD programming looked excellent, with accurate flesh tones and no noticeable artifacts. The picture remained clear when viewed from the side, and while a very slight loss of color saturation when I moved out to an extreme angle, the effect was minimal.

    CCFL LCD HDTVs are not known for their energy-saving features, especially compared to the latest crop of energy-efficient LED-backlit models, but LN55C650 is still relatively cheap to operate. It attracted an average of 178 watts, while viewing high-definition content from a Blu-ray player. This equates to approximately $ 3.13 per month (based on 2009 national average cost of 11.55 cents per kWh to five hours use). Not bad, but not nearly as profitable as the same size of LED-based Toshiba 55UX600U, which draws only 90 watts. Compare, 50-inch Panasonic TC-P50G25, plasma uses 250 watts.

    One of the most persistent criticisms against large LCD TVs leveled motion blur during fast action. The manufacturers have combated this property by increasing the screen refresh rate of the usual 60 Hz, ie the image is refreshed 60 times per second to the now prevailing 120Hz and 240Hz. LG promotional material says that the screen is refreshed at 240Hz per second, but the claim is a bit misleading. The refresh rate is 120Hz but the device actually uses a proprietary technology to the backlight backlight on and off at an extremely rapid pace of reducing processing or under estimated. Black frames are in their place, the effect of doubling the image response time is inserted. LG is not alone in using this approach faster screen resolution but we have blurred it less effective in reducing the movement than the actual 240Hz refresh rate.

    The LG 55LX9500 3D-TV has an LCD display with edge-lit light-emitting diode (LED) backlight. According to LG, its full-Slim LED technology delivers stunning clarity with local dimming won a Super Slim allow display. If you do not know what that means, we will try to explain.

    Traditional LCD screens use fluorescent lighting on the back of the plate to the liquid crystal display backlight. The manufacturers have introduced LED-backlight, because they have less power and can they make it much thinner flat screen frames. So basically LED technology is just another type of lighting an LCD TV and a good excuse for manufacturers to charge you more money. An edge-lit LED means simply that the lighting at the edge of the plate instead of on the back, which is located allows for more streamlined designs. It also includes the LG 55LX9500 3D TV local dimming, the LEDs can be dimmed in independent areas, creating deeper blacks and higher contrast screen.
